Why Is Your AC Tripping the Circuit Breaker in Las Cruces, NM?

August 15, 2023

When it comes to cooling your home during the scorching summer months in Las Cruces, NM, air conditioners play a vital role in maintaining a comfortable indoor environment. Here are some reasons why an air conditioner may trip its breaker, causing an interruption in its operation.

Electrical Overload

An air conditioner requires significant electricity to power its compressor and fan motors. If the AC unit’s electrical circuit is overloaded due to other appliances or devices drawing power from the same circuit, it can trip the breaker. This protective mechanism prevents overheating and potential fire hazards caused by excessive current flow.

Dirty Air Filter

Over time, your HVAC system’s air filter can become clogged and restrict the airflow, forcing the AC to work harder to maintain the desired temperature. The increased strain on the system can lead to overheating, which may cause the breaker to trip. Regularly cleaning or replacing the air filters can help prevent this issue.

Faulty Wiring

Faulty or damaged wiring can cause short circuits or irregular power flow, leading to the breaker tripping. It is crucial to have a professional electrician inspect the wiring and make any necessary repairs or replacements to ensure the safe and efficient operation of the AC system.

Faulty Components

This can include the capacitor, the motor, or the compressor. When these components malfunction, they can draw excessive electrical current or cause irregular power flow, resulting in the breaker tripping. Regular maintenance and timely repairs can help identify and resolve faulty components before they lead to a complete system failure.
